Key Strengths and Weaknesses

Strengths


Earns 10 points per AED on dining and travel, strong for frequent users.

No annual fee if you spend AED 15,000 or more per year.

50,000-point welcome bonus for spending USD 5,000 within 90 days.

Sharia-compliant structure for customers seeking Islamic banking products.

Watch out for


Dining rewards capped at AED 5,000 monthly, travel at AED 10,000 monthly.

Utilities and education earn only 0.3 points per AED, very low.

4.85% foreign exchange markup reduces value on international transactions.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is there an annual fee for the DIB SHAMS Platinum Islamic Credit Card?

The card has no annual fee if you spend at least AED 15,000 per year. If you do not meet this threshold, a fee may apply.

How many points do I earn on dining and travel?

You earn 10 points per AED on dining (up to AED 5,000 monthly) and 10 points per AED on travel (up to AED 10,000 monthly). Spending beyond these caps earns the baseline rate.

What is the welcome bonus and how do I qualify?

New cardholders can earn 50,000 points by spending USD 5,000 within 90 days of card issuance. The bonus is awarded within 45 days of meeting the spend requirement, and the offer applies to cards issued by 30 June 2026.

Does this card earn rewards on school or university fees?

Yes, but the earn rate is low at 0.3 points per AED for education spending. Dining and travel offer much stronger earning potential.

Can I use this card abroad?

Yes, you can use the card internationally and earn 2 points per AED on international purchases. However, a 4.85% foreign exchange markup applies to all foreign currency transactions.
